Overview of Role

Please give an overview of your role and what this involves on a day-to-day basis:
4/5
Managing my team to efficiently communicate, create beautiful dishes and overcome any problems.
Controlling stock levels and ordering.
Running the kitchen.
To what extent do you enjoy your programme?
4/5
Absolutely love it. The learning is very relaxed and my regional trainer is fantastic.

Skills Development

Have you learnt any new skills or developed existing skills?
5/5
Team management, prioritising workloads, different cooking methods and different cultural diets.

Structure and Support

How well organised/structured is your programme?
4/5
Very well organised. Due to the Covid problems we are currently facing, it has been harder to meet face to face, but systems were put in place straight away
How much support do you receive from your employer?
4/5
A great deal. Time off for meetings if needed etc
How much support do you receive from your training provider when working towards your qualifications?
5/5
All the support I need. Darren is usually contactable all day if I need help woth anything.
How well do you feel that your qualification (through your training provider) helps you to perform better in your role?
5/5
Very well. I have become a lot more confident in the different processes needed to run a busy kitchen

Recommendations & Advice

Would you recommend Mitchells and Butlers to a friend?
Yes
Why?
Good benefits and training lead to working with a fun and interesting team.
What tips or advice would you give to others applying to Mitchells and Butlers?
Always ask questions, don't be afraid to look stupid. Don't lie, if you can't do something, be open and honest.
